Balanced literacy is a valuable way to teach literacy concepts in a classroom it allows literacy instruction as a whole group, small group, and individual. This form of teaching allows teachers to successfully work in small groups and with individual students while others work in literacy centers. This better allows for the specific needs of students to be met. To begin a balanced literacy program it is important to create and design your room in a way that fosters whole group, small group, and individual work. Books and materials need to be easily accessible and allow students the ability to share when necessary. When arranging your room it is very important to take all these factors in consideration to create a well manageable and organized classroom.
